Conception • Sperm breaks down the egg wall • Sperm and egg combine together to form zygote
1 Month • Embryo is formed • Embryo consists of 2 layers of cells which all organs will develop from
2 Months • Size of a kidney bean • Slightly web fingers are distinctly visible as well as feet • At 40 days, the spine begins to form
3Months • Size around 3 inches • Weighs approx. 1 ounce • Fingerprints are now evident • Now considered a fetus at this point
4 Months • Size around 5 inches (can fit in the average sized hand) • Weighs around 5 ounces • Skeleton begins to harden
5 Months • Size approx. 10 inches if fully stretched out • Eyebrows and eyelids are visible
6 Months • Weighs approx. 1 and a half pounds • Skin begins to smooth out • Baby begins to gain weight through fat
7 Months • Weighs around 3 pounds • Size around 15 inches • Eyelids begin to work and baby can see light and will follow a light
8Months • Weighs around 4 ¾ pounds • Baby begins to put on fat • Lungs are well developed
9 Months • Size around 19 inches • Weighs around 7 pounds • Vary in size at this stage
Possible Issue in the fetus • Teratogens • Chemical or viral agents which can reach the embryo or fetus and cause harm • Examples • Fetal Alcohol Syndrome • When a woman drinks heavily, the baby’s development is stalled, can lead to mental and physical deformities. • Heavy drug use
